This is a common problem. I've been fighting it for 5 years or more. After many trips to the dealer they replaced the drivers side pre- tensioner. That fixed it for a year or so and then it started again. There have been many post on the forum about the connectors under the seats. I've played with them with little luck. Maybe I'd go a few days and the light would come back. About a month ago I zip tied each connector closed. I used a pair of pliers to pull the tie tight. On the model with heated seats and side air bags there are five connectors. Since I did that I have not had the problem. I'm thinking I didn't even need the pre-tensioner. The tech just made a better connection under the seat.
